Anisotropy refers to an arrangement of molecules in which their properties depend on the direction they are measured. This means that the properties of the molecules vary depending on the direction in which they are observed or measured.
For example, liquid crystals are anisotropic because their molecules are rod-like and show orientational (nematic) order. This means that the properties of liquid crystals, such as their optical behavior or conductivity, can differ depending on the direction in which they are observed or measured.
